Two prominent San Francisco companies team up to empower local trans community
San Francisco, CA, March 1, 2025 – San Francisco-based sexual wellness retailer Good Vibes is partnering with the San Francisco Community Health Center’s ‘SHE Boutique’ program to provide vital resources and support to trans women of color.
In 2024, SHE Boutique, which operates under the leadership of Trans: Thrive, an organization which provides comprehensive healthcare, mental health support, and social services to the trans and gender non-conforming (GNC) community, received a grant from biopharmaceutical company Gilead to expand the program nationally in an initiative aimed at supporting HIV prevention, anti-stigma efforts, and health equity for Black women and girls.
This year, Good Vibes is partnering with Trans: Thrive to help raise additional funds for the expansion and to support the organization's broader mission of creating a healthcare landscape where Black transgender individuals can access services that are not only sensitive to their unique needs but are also affirming of their identities.
During the month of March, Good Vibes will be donating all profits from sales of a carefully curated product bundle to Trans: Thrive, as well as matching up to 30% of all collected donations from both in-store and online transactions to maximize impact.
The Good Vibes donations will go directly towards supporting over 600 people annually who benefit from SHE Boutique, which makes up 33% of total Trans: Thrive participants.

SHE Boutique, which was recently recognized as a ‘Best Practices’ program by the CDC, is a fashion-forward initiative designed to reward trans women of color living with HIV for remaining engaged in healthcare services, including medical, dental, and mental health care. The program provides clients with access to brand-new or gently used clothing, shoes, accessories, and beauty products from brands like Banana Republic, GAP, Fabletics, and Sephora.
